roy 發表於 2011-2-1 13:51:04

LM1085 can give max 3A output where LM317 can only give 1.5A.

If uses 5V output base on 12VAC to DC then I/P to LM1085. It become very hot becasue of high voltage drop. If under 1A continues supply I think it should be acceptable as I am using the metal case as a heatsink.

One of benifit to use discrete is high S/N ratio. Normally regulator IC just gives @70dB (max). If good circuit discrete design it can reach higher than this value. However, PCB size will relative bigger because of increase components, typically design using Transistors & OP-AMP as well as reference IC for combinaton
I prefer compact size and high flexiable, multiple adjust output so that I choose Regulator IC.

Woo, is it really need such high power (12V 5A ~60W)?? It is possible using LM1085 but need a shunt transistor to share some current as LM1085 Max can only give 3A.

Also, Transformer need at least 80W for maintain output if HD800b always eat such high power.

I am under checking on my latest PCB which has shunt transistors for sharing current, now is under evaluation and wait for custom make transformers.
